A vintage 8mm film clip from Nice, France, in 1962 captures a lively parade scene. A woman in a bikini stands on a flower-decorated float, waving to the crowd as it moves through the streets. The footage shows other participants on the float and spectators lining the route, with a classic 1960s aesthetic evident in the clothing and film grain. The scene is bright and festive, with pink floral arrangements and a sense of joyful celebration. The grainy, slightly faded quality of the Super 8 home movie adds to its nostalgic charm, offering authentic archival footage of mid-century French life.
